Why cd is better than vinyl?

Why cd is better than vinyl? From a technical standpoint, digital CD audio quality is clearly superior to vinyl. CDs have a better signal-to-noise ratio (i.e. there is less interference from hissing, turntable rumble, etc.), better stereo channel separation, and have no variation in playback speed.

Why CDs may actually sound better than vinyl? Because vinyl’s restrictions do not permit the same abuse of audio levels as the CD, Mayo says that listeners might hear a wider dynamic range in an album mixed separately for vinyl over a compact disc version optimized for loudness — even though vinyl, as a format, has a narrower range than CD.

Why did CDs replace vinyl? Digital CDs have several important advantages over conventional records. For one thing, there is no surface noise, since the laser reads only the numbers, not any dust or grime on the disc’s laminated surface. Because nothing touches the disc, there is no wear.

Is audio quality better with slower or faster vinyl?

The slower a record turns, the worse the audio sounds. Due to this, in order to provide the best sound possible, the record needs to turn faster (higher RPM). … This is because more information pressed into the vinyl is read in the same period of time.

What is a caramel macchiato from starbucks?

The Caramel Macchiato is essentially a not-too-sweet vanilla latte topped with caramel. The “macchiato” distinction is due to the fact the espresso is layered on top of the milk, as opposed to the Starbucks latte, which does the opposite. This layering is especially noticeable in transparent vessels.
